A profusely illustrated description of the use of gold through the ages. In art and culture we are indebted to the Egyptians, who were the master gold craftsmen of their age. Alchemists tried and failed to create gold out of base metals, but laid the groundwork for modern chemistry in the process. In battle and conquest there were the actions of Sir Francis Drake and his sea dogs against the Spanish Armada, and the cruelty and massacres of great civilizations by the Conquistadores. A more gentlemanly style of predators tried to manipulate and capture the gold market in the United States while others, like Cecil Rhodes, built empires, financial and geographical, on gold and diamonds in Africa. Many thousands flocked to isolated wildernesses to chase their own private dreams in the years of the gold rushes in America, Africa, Australasia and elsewhere. The book includes around 200 illustrations...
